J. Lisiecka is a scholar working on Plant Science, Pharmacology and Molecular Biology. According to data from OpenAlex, J. Lisiecka has authored 33 papers receiving a total of 320 indexed citations (citations by other indexed papers that have themselves been cited), including 25 papers in Plant Science, 12 papers in Pharmacology and 4 papers in Molecular Biology. Recurrent topics in J. Lisiecka's work include Fungal Biology and Applications (12 papers), Growth and nutrition in plants (9 papers) and Berry genetics and cultivation research (7 papers). J. Lisiecka is often cited by papers focused on Fungal Biology and Applications (12 papers), Growth and nutrition in plants (9 papers) and Berry genetics and cultivation research (7 papers). J. Lisiecka collaborates with scholars based in Poland, Netherlands and Japan. J. Lisiecka's co-authors include Marek Siwulski, K. Sobieralski, Lidia Błaszczyk, M. Jędryczka, M. Knaflewski, Alina Kałużewicz, T. Spiżewski, B. Frąszczak, W. Krzesiński and Agnieszka Jasińska and has published in prestigious journals such as SHILAP Revista de lepidopterología, Foods and Agronomy.
